On 15/03/2023 16:52, Nishanth Menon wrote: > The DTS uses hardware register values directly in pin controller pin > configuration and not an abstraction of any form. > > These definitions were previously put in the bindings header to avoid > code duplication and to provide some context meaning (name), but they > do not fit the purpose of bindings. > > Store the constants in a header next to DTS and use them instead of > bindings. > > Suggested-by: Krzysztof Kozlowski <krzysztof.kozlowski@linaro.org> > Suggested-by: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@linaro.org> > Link: https://lore.kernel.org/all/c4d53e9c-dac0-8ccc-dc86-faada324beba@linaro.org/ > Signed-off-by: Nishanth Menon <nm@ti.com> > ---
Acked-by: Krzysztof Kozlowski <krzysztof.kozlowski@linaro.org>
